2016-10-26 Brian Starkey <brian.starkey@arm.com>:

> If userspace has asked for an out-fence for the writeback, we add a
> fence to malidp_mw_job, to be signaled when the writeback job has
> completed.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Brian Starkey <brian.starkey@arm.com>
> ---
>  drivers/gpu/drm/arm/malidp_hw.c |    5 ++++-
>  drivers/gpu/drm/arm/malidp_mw.c |   18 +++++++++++++++++-
>  drivers/gpu/drm/arm/malidp_mw.h |    3 +++
>  3 files changed, 24 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
> 
> diff --git a/drivers/gpu/drm/arm/malidp_hw.c b/drivers/gpu/drm/arm/malidp_hw.c
> index 1689547..3032226 100644
> --- a/drivers/gpu/drm/arm/malidp_hw.c
> +++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/arm/malidp_hw.c
> @@ -707,8 +707,11 @@ static irqreturn_t malidp_se_irq(int irq, void *arg)
>  		unsigned long irqflags;
>  		/*
>  		 * We can't unreference the framebuffer here, so we queue it
> -		 * up on our threaded handler.
> +		 * up on our threaded handler. However, signal the fence
> +		 * as soon as possible
>  		 */
> +		malidp_mw_job_signal(drm, malidp->current_mw, 0);

Drivers should not deal with fences directly. We need some sort of 
drm_writeback_finished() that will do the signalling for you.

Gustavo
